Model-Based Test Sequence Generation and Prioritization Using Ant Colony Optimization

Abstract: The paper presents an approach to generate and optimize test sequences from the input UML activity diagram. For this, an algorithm is proposed called “Unified Modelling Language for Test Sequence Generation" (UMLTSG) that uses a search-based algorithm, named “Test Sequence Prioritization using Ant Colony Optimization" (TSP ACO) to generate and optimize test sequences.
